CNX Resources saw a slight pullback in Tuesday's session, with shares losing 0.68% to finish at $35.31. The decline occurred on trading volume that appeared consistent with recent averages, suggesting the move was not driven by an unusual surge in selling pressure. The stock continues to navigate a period of consolidation after previous price swings tied to natural gas market fluctuations. As a natural gas-focused producer, CNX is sensitive to broader energy commodity trends. Recent movements in natural gas prices have contributed to uneven performance across the sector, with some peers experiencing similar modest declines. The company’s focus on Appalachian basin assets and its cost structure may provide a relative buffer compared to operators in higher-cost regions, but near-term price action remains tied to macro supply-demand dynamics. The stock’s current level sits roughly midway between its identified support at $33.54 and resistance at $37.08, indicating a balanced risk-reward posture from a purely technical perspective. Investors are watching for any catalysts that could push the shares toward either boundary, including updates on production guidance, capital expenditure plans, or broader energy policy developments. From a technical standpoint, CNX is trading in a neutral zone with its relative strength index (RSI) appearing in the mid-40s to low 50s range, suggesting neither overbought nor oversold conditions. The stock has been forming a series of higher lows since testing the $33.54 support area in recent weeks, a pattern that could indicate building buying interest. Price action shows the stock consolidating around the $35 level, with the 50-day moving average potentially acting as a near-term reference point. The 200-day moving average is likely positioned below the current price, which may provide longer-term support. Resistance at $37.08 represents a level where sellers have previously emerged, while a break below $33.54 could open the door to further downside, though such a move is not currently indicated. Volume patterns have been relatively stable, without significant accumulation or distribution signals. The stock appears to be in a phase of equilibrium as traders await a catalyst to determine the next directional move.
